What is the difference between growth & development?

Growth
-is the progressive increase in the size of a child or parts of a child
-a quantitative increase in size or mass.

Development
is progressive acquisition of various skills (abilities) such as head support, speaking, learning, expressing the feelings and relating with other people


Importance of Growth & Development
The assessment of growth and development is very helpful in finding out the state of health and nutrition of a child. Continuous normal growth and development indicate a good state of health and nutrition of a child. Abnormal growth or growth failure is a symptom of disease. Hence, measurement of growth is an essential component of the physical examination.

Principles of Development

1. Development proceeds from the head downward. This is called the cephalocaudle
principle.

2. Development proceeds from the center of the body outward. This is the principle
of proximodistal development

3. Development depends on maturation and learning. Maturation refers to the
sequential characteristic of biological growth and development.

4. Development proceeds from the simple (concrete) to the more complex.

5. Growth and development is a continuous process.

6. Growth and development proceed from the general to specific.

7. There are individual rates of growth and development.
